Tenders Are Invited For Business Development Consultancy Services – 81322844-Sustainable Management Of Natural Resources In Three Landscapes In South Sudan
Business Development Consultancy Services – 81322844-Sustainable Management Of Natural Resources In Three Landscapes In South Sudan. The Assignment Contributes To Strengthening The Technical And Organizational Capacities Of Subnational Administrations And Non-State Actors In The Respective Intervention Areas Regarding Sustainable Landscape Approaches As Well As Specific Objective 3 Of The Eu Action Which Aims At Enhancing The Protection And Sustainable Management Of The Natural Resource Base Of The Economy And Agricultural Livelihoods. The Contractor Will Work On The Development And Facilitation Of Three Multi-Stakeholder-Platforms (Msp) In Western Bharel Ghazal (Wbg), Western Equatoria State (Wes), And Eastern Equatoria State (Ees), Aiming For An Institutionalized Mechanism For Sustainable Natural Resource Management Within Three Selected Landscapes. The Msps Are Collaborative Frameworks To Bring Together Diverse Actors From Different Sectors, Including Government Institutions, The Private Sector, Civil Society, And Local Communities, To Address Shared Challenges In Sustainable Natural Resource Management. The Platforms Facilitate The Development And Implementation Of Sustainable Practices Through Inclusive And Participatory Processes. By Involving Multiple Stakeholders, Msps Help To Foster Social Cohesion And To Prevent And Resolve Conflicts Related To Resource Use. They Establish Negotiation Formats And Consensus-Building Processes That Reduce Risks And Improve Governance. The Project Has Identified Three Landscapes For Implementation And The Contractor Shall Be Responsible For Strengthening The Capacity Of The Msps In Terms Of Collaboration And Decision Making, Ensuring That The Management Strategies Are Effective And Beneficial To All Involved Stakeholders. Implementing Training Programs On Organizational Development And Technical Skills Will Form A Major Part Of The Assignment. Support In The Regular Day-To-Day Activities Are Another Crucial Element Requiring Close Assistance. These Activities Empower Local Communities Including Women, Youth, Elders And Other Stakeholders To Actively Participate In Resource Management. The Contractor Will Encourage Participatory Planning Processes, Where Stakeholders Jointly Develop And Implement Sustainable Resource Management Plans. This Approach Ensures That All Perspectives Are Considered, And Local Knowledge Is Integrated Into Decision-Making. At The Landscape Level, The Contractor Will Implement An Assessment Similarly To A High Conservation Value Assessment (Including Biodiversity Hotspot) Analysis And A Ntfp Analysis. Through Site-Specific Measures Within The Different Landscapes The Contractor Will Strengthen Local Initiatives Promoting Sustainable (Ntfp) Forest Utilization And Related Economic Benefits For Local Communities Residing Within The Landscapes, Buffer-Zone Management, Conservation, And Restoration, With The Objective Of Sustainable Natural Resource Management.
